Typography and Text Placement Best Practices
Alright, let’s talk typography, guys! This is where you get to put the words on your banner. The fonts you choose will have a big impact on the overall look and feel of your banner. Select fonts that are easy to read, even from a distance. Bold, sans-serif fonts are often a good choice for headlines, while a slightly more stylized font can be used for supporting text. Ensure that the text you choose matches the theme you are going for with your banner. As well, the size of your text is critical. Make sure the most important information, like team names or player names, is larger and more prominent. Use different font sizes and styles to create a visual hierarchy and guide the viewer's eye. Spacing is important. Give your text some breathing room by adding space between lines of text and between the text and any images. This will make your banner less cluttered and easier to read. Always make sure the text is consistent. Maintain consistency in your font choices, font sizes, and text styles throughout your banner. This will create a cohesive and professional look. And finally, consider the color of your text. Choose colors that contrast well with the background of your banner to ensure that your text is easy to read. Avoid using too many different colors for your text. Stick to a limited color palette for a more polished look.

Advanced Design Software for Professionals
If you have a bit more design experience, or you want to create a more customized banner, you might consider professional software like Adobe Photoshop or Adobe Illustrator. Photoshop is ideal for image editing and adding effects, while Illustrator is excellent for creating vector graphics, which can be scaled without losing quality. These programs do have a steeper learning curve, but they offer more flexibility and control over your design. GIMP is a free and open-source image editing program that is a great alternative to Photoshop. It offers many of the same features but is available at no cost. Also, Inkscape is a free and open-source vector graphics editor that serves as an alternative to Adobe Illustrator. It is capable of creating and editing vector graphics, which are scalable without a loss of quality, making it ideal for banner designs. These programs offer a more comprehensive set of tools, allowing for intricate designs and precise control over every detail of your iBaseball banner. Printing Your iBaseball Banner: Tips and Considerations
So you've created your banner, and now it's time to print it. Getting the printing right is just as important as the design itself. Consider banner material options. Vinyl banners are durable and weather-resistant, making them great for outdoor use. Fabric banners are lightweight and offer a more premium look. Mesh banners are good for windy conditions as they allow wind to pass through. Resolution and Size are essential. Make sure your design is at the correct resolution (usually at least 150 DPI) to avoid pixelation. Choose the right size based on where you'll display the banner. When you choose your printer, do some research. Look for a reputable printing service with good reviews and experience with banners. Compare prices and services. Get quotes from several printers to compare prices and ensure they offer the printing quality you need. Always provide the correct file format. Supply your printer with a high-resolution PDF or the file format they request. Proofread and check your final design. Check for any errors, typos, or design flaws before sending it to print. Ask for a proof from the printer to make sure everything looks right before they start printing. Understand your options for the finishing touches. Ask your printer about grommets (metal rings for hanging), hemming, or pole pockets, depending on how you'll display your banner. Consider weather resistance. If you plan to use your banner outdoors, make sure it's printed on weather-resistant materials and uses UV-resistant inks.
